World's Largest Ship

Cruising from the East Coast of the United States is about to see an increase in capacity thanks to the World’s Largest Ship and its near 6000 passenger capacity.

Royal Caribbean has just announced that Wonder of the Seas will be sailing from Fort Lauderdale starting March 2022. Together with sailing from Florida, it will also mark Wonders of the Seas debut to the world.

Wonder was originally slated to debut in Asia, but Royal Caribbean has decided in the current climate a U.S. debut will clearly make a difference.

“The momentum taking off across bookings and our returning ships in the U.S. and Europe is significant. With half of our fleet sailing again, we are encouraged by what we’re seeing” said Michael Bayley, president and CEO, Royal Caribbean International

Following the Florida debut, Wonder of the Seas will make its way to Barcelona and Rome to kick off a highly anticipated European season in May 2022.

Kicking off the Caribbean cruises with 7-night sailings to the Eastern and Western Caribbean from Fort Lauderdale, visiting destinations like Cozumel, Mexico; Philipsburg, St. Maarten; San Juan, Puerto Rico, and more.

All of the sailing from Florida no matter the itinerary guests choose will call on Royals private island destination, Perfect Day at CocoCay.

May 2022 will see an early start to summer vacations when the wondrous Oasis Class ship heads for the Mediterranean to take centre stage for its inaugural European season.

From Barcelona and Rome on 7-night Western Mediterranean cruises, travellers have memorable vacations in store as they sail to the sparkling shores of Europe’s most iconic and historic destinations, such as Palma de Mallorca, Spain and Capri, Italy.

Wonder of the Seas will sail in the Mediterranean in 2022 in place of Allure of the Seas. Allure will now sail from Fort Lauderdale on 6- and 8-night Caribbean cruises.
